The Evolution and Importance of Culinary Utensils
Culinary utensils have evolved alongside human civilization. From rudimentary stone tools used to prepare food over open fires to the sophisticated stainless-steel implements found in modern kitchens, the story of culinary utensils is a story of innovation and progress. Early humans relied on sharpened stones, bones, and naturally occurring materials to chop, grind, and cook food. As societies developed, so did the tools used in the kitchen. The discovery of metals like bronze and iron led to the creation of more durable and versatile utensils. Each era has introduced new materials, designs, and functionalities, reflecting the changing needs and preferences of cooks worldwide.

The Role of Materials in Culinary Utensils
The materials used in culinary utensils play a vital role in their performance, durability, and safety. Common materials include stainless steel, wood, silicone, plastic, and cast iron, each with its own unique properties and advantages. Stainless steel is prized for its durability, resistance to corrosion, and ease of cleaning. Wooden utensils are often preferred for their gentle touch on delicate surfaces and their natural aesthetic appeal. Silicone utensils are heat-resistant, non-stick, and flexible, making them ideal for baking and cooking with non-stick cookware. Plastic utensils are lightweight and inexpensive, but they may not be as durable or heat-resistant as other materials. Cast iron cookware is known for its excellent heat retention and even cooking, but it requires proper seasoning and maintenance.

1. **Q: What are the key differences between stamped and forged knives, and which is better for specific tasks?**
A: Stamped knives are cut from a sheet of steel, while forged knives are shaped from a single piece of heated metal. Forged knives are generally heavier, more durable, and better balanced, making them ideal for heavy-duty tasks like chopping vegetables and carving meat. Stamped knives are lighter and more flexible, making them suitable for delicate tasks like slicing tomatoes and filleting fish.
2. **Q: How does the material of a saucepan affect its performance, particularly in terms of heat distribution and reactivity with acidic foods?**
A: Different saucepan materials offer varying heat distribution and reactivity. Stainless steel is durable and non-reactive but can have uneven heat distribution. Aluminum heats quickly and evenly but can react with acidic foods. Copper offers excellent heat distribution but is expensive and requires more maintenance. The best choice depends on the specific cooking needs and preferences.
3. **Q: What are the benefits of using wooden cutting boards versus plastic cutting boards, and how should each be properly maintained?**
A: Wooden cutting boards are gentler on knives, have natural antibacterial properties, and are aesthetically pleasing. However, they require more maintenance and can harbor bacteria if not properly cleaned. Plastic cutting boards are easy to clean and sanitize but can dull knives more quickly and may harbor bacteria in the knife grooves. Wood should be oiled regularly, while plastic should be disinfected after each use.
4. **Q: How can I prevent my stainless-steel cookware from sticking, and what are some effective methods for removing stubborn food residue?**
A: To prevent sticking, preheat the pan over medium heat before adding oil or food. Ensure the food is properly seared before attempting to flip it. For stubborn residue, soak the pan in hot, soapy water. You can also use a non-abrasive scrub pad or a paste of baking soda and water to gently scrub the residue away.
5. **Q: What are the advantages of using silicone spatulas and cooking utensils, and are there any potential drawbacks to consider?**
A: Silicone spatulas are heat-resistant, non-stick, and flexible, making them ideal for baking and cooking with non-stick cookware. They are also easy to clean and won’t scratch delicate surfaces. However, some silicone utensils may absorb odors or discolor over time, and they may not be as durable as metal utensils.
6. **Q: What are the essential culinary utensils every beginner cook should invest in, and what features should they prioritize?**
A: Beginner cooks should prioritize a good chef’s knife, a cutting board, a saucepan, a frying pan, a spatula, and a mixing bowl. They should prioritize durability, ease of cleaning, and versatility. A sharp knife is crucial for safe and efficient food preparation, while a sturdy pan is essential for cooking a variety of dishes.
7. **Q: How do I choose the right whisk for different culinary tasks, such as whisking eggs, whipping cream, or making sauces?**
A: Different whisks are designed for different tasks. A balloon whisk is ideal for whisking eggs and whipping cream, as its large, rounded shape incorporates air quickly. A French whisk is narrower and more elongated, making it suitable for making sauces and gravies. A flat whisk is designed for deglazing pans and stirring shallow liquids.
8. **Q: What are the benefits of using a mandoline slicer, and what safety precautions should I take when using one?**
A: A mandoline slicer allows you to create uniform slices of fruits and vegetables quickly and easily. It is particularly useful for making gratins, salads, and other dishes that require precise slicing. However, mandolines are extremely sharp and can cause serious injuries if not used carefully. Always use the handguard and pay close attention to the blade.
9. **Q: How do I properly care for and maintain my knives to ensure they stay sharp and prevent rust?**
A: Wash knives by hand with warm, soapy water and dry them immediately. Store them in a knife block or on a magnetic strip to prevent them from dulling. Sharpen them regularly with a honing steel to maintain their edge. Avoid cutting on hard surfaces like glass or granite, as this can damage the blade.
